Output 104c37451a817d30561ab9e0d1e535e0bc178c15bbc1e941589dbd5d4f4b8ef1:0

value
8133009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f37ffe30178b125d1dcef023ce986265afcbc6ce OP_EQUAL
address
3PtXTGBj9dXpSHZNmA27bLRem8f29VaZ8d
transaction
104c37451a817d30561ab9e0d1e535e0bc178c15bbc1e941589dbd5d4f4b8ef1
spent
true